Bow Cross receives CABE Building for Life Standard 15 September 2010

Bow Cross in Tower Hamlets has received a CABE Building for Life Silver Standard.  At Bow Cross we are working with the London Borough of Tower Hamlets and Swan Housing Group to regenerate a neglected high-rise housing estate and create a vibrant mixed-tenure community.  This is the eleventh Building for Life Standard that the Group holds including a sector leading four Golds and now seven Silvers. 

 

CABE said "Bow Cross successfully stitches a difficult site back into the neighbourhood and contributes positively to a neglected area."

 

On completion in 2014, three tower blocks will have been completely refurbished, semi-derelict podia garages and houses will be demolished, and more than 600 high quality mixed tenure homes will have been built. The Bow Cross development will also enjoy newly constructed transport links, landscaped public and private gardens with secure car parking.

Located in an exceptionally convenient location for transport links the Bow Cross development will attract a diverse mix of occupants and give the entire area a renewed sense of community.

 

The existing estate suffers from residents only being able to access the buildings via elevated walkways which are above very poorly maintained public open spaces with the estate dissected by a covered railway link.  Using contemporary design principles, including a 'Very Good' EcoHomes rating, and sympathetically tackling the problems of noise, day lighting, and visual continuance, the new Bow Cross development will be a long-term solution to the estate's regeneration.
